Auto Smartport is enabled by default and may be disabled. Telephony OUI cannot
function concurrently with Auto Smartport and Auto Voice VLAN. Auto Smarport
must be disabled before enabling Telephony OUI.
A switch can be upgraded to support Smartport and Auto Smartport if it does not
already support them.
When upgrading from a firmware level that does not support Auto Smartport to a
firmware level that supports Auto Smartport, the Auto Voice VLAN is disabled after
the upgrade. If Telephony OUI was enabled before the upgrade, then Auto
Smarport is disabled after the upgrade, and Telephony OUI remains enabled.
